Mary Angelia Hadden

of Maumelle, AR

February 22, 1947 - February 1, 2022

Mary Angelia Bateman Hadden of Maumelle,74, passed away peacefully February 1, 2022. Angelia was born February 22, 1947, to the late Van and Eloise Anderson Bateman in Pine Bluff. After Angelia graduated from White Hall High School in 1965, she worked as a legal assistant. After 29 years, she retired from Friday, Eldridge & Clark in 2013, where she worked in the office of Herschel Friday and William H. Sutton.

During that time, she had the privilege of working with many extraordinary people and gained many lasting friendships. The last eight years of her employment was as the firms Human Resources Manager. Upon her retirement from the law firm, Angelia began a career in real estate with Crye-Leike Realtors in Maumelle. Angelia was an active member of First United Methodist Church in Maumelle, a member of the New Beginnings Sunday School Class, and participated in various ministries of the church. Angelia's greatest joy was being a mother and grandmother; she loved her family beyond measure.

She is survived by her brother, Van (Butch) Bateman; children, Leslie Wells Casey of Higden, and Mary Alison Johnson (Eric) of Cabot; granddaughters Ashley Henderson and Jacqueline Jacobson of Cabot; grandson, Ben Casey of Naylor, grandson Clayton Johnson of Salt Lake City, Utah; step-daughter, Lara Hadden Hill (Chris); grandson, Giles Haden and granddaughter, Josephine Hill, all of Raleigh, North Carolina; her special friend and companion, Doug Ladner, and her precious dog, Coco.

Angelia's memorial service will be held at First United Methodist Church of Maumelle on Monday, February 7, 2022 at 10:00 AM. Masks are optional. Memorial gifts to First United Methodist Church of Maumelle.
